- Something or someone that is German comes from Germany.
- My friend Dagmar is German.
- I bought a German car last year.
- Some people call themselves German because their family came from Germany, even if they have never been to Germany.
- Mr. Schwartz is German, his grandmother came to the U.S. from Germany.
